Price Range & Condition
The condition of a property plays an important role in determining its value, with the degree of impact varying by property type, size and location.
For 11, Ellington Avenue, Margate, we estimate a market value of £301,770 and a rental value of £1,624 per month when presented in very good decorative order. Should the property require extensive cosmetic improvement, those figures would reduce to £267,282 and £1,439 per month respectively.

Sold Prices
The most recent sale of 11, Ellington Avenue, Margate completed on 8th September 2021 at £328,000 and was recorded by HM Land Registry as a freehold house.
Since 1995 the property has sold 3 times.
Values of comparable properties have risen by 8.0% over the period since September 2021.
